Siirry suoraan sisältöön

Web-sovelluskehitys (5 cr)

Code: TX00DK43-3001

General information


Enrollment

01.01.2019

Timing

21.10.2019 - 15.12.2019

Number of ECTS credits allocated

5 op

Mode of delivery

Contact teaching

Unit

(2016-2018) Tieto- ja viestintätekniikka

Campus

Myllypurontie 1

Teaching languages

  • Finnish

Seats

0 - 40

Degree programmes

  • Tieto- ja viestintätekniikan tutkinto-ohjelma

Teachers

  • Juha Kämäri
  • Ilpo Kuivanen

Groups

  • TVT18-O
    Ohjelmistotuotanto

Objective

Student knows how to implement a web-application using MVC-pattern. Student understands how to implement the client side, the server side and communication between them in a secure way. Student is prepared to work as a full stack web developer.

Content

Client side programming:
- HTML, CSS
- JavaScript, AJAX
- DOM
- client-side web application frameworks

Communication
- HTTP
- REST
- JSON ja XML

Server side implementations:
- e.g. PHP, JavaScript (node.js)
- server-side web application frameworks
- databases

Secure web applications

Evaluation scale

0-5

Assessment criteria, satisfactory (1)

Students have achieved the course objectives satisfactorily. Students will be able to identify, define and use the course subject area’s concepts and models. Students understand the criteria and principles of the expertise development.

Assessment criteria, good (3)

Students have achieved the course objectives well, even though the knowledge and skills need improvement on some areas. Students are able to define the course concepts and models and are able to justify the analysis. Students are able to apply their knowledge in leisure, study and work situations. Students understand the importance of expertise in the field of information and communication technology and is able to analyze his/her own expertise.

Assessment criteria, excellent (5)

Students have achieved the objectives of the course with excellent marks. Students master commendably the course subject area’s concepts and models. Students are able to make justified and fluent analysis and to present concrete development measures. Students are well prepared to apply their knowledge in leisure, study and work situations. Students are able to analyze the information and communication technology sector expertise and the development of their own expertise.

Assessment criteria, approved/failed

Students have achieved the course objectives satisfactorily. Students will be able to identify, define and use the course subject area’s concepts and models. Students understand the criteria and principles of the expertise development.

Qualifications

Orientation to Information and Communication Technology study module, especially the Web Technologies and Digital Media course.